Suad's Surgery Update

Post Surgery
Here is a quick update on Suad's health. She underwent a surgical procedure creating new eyelids since the acid completely disfigured her eyes (acid connected both eyelids into one body tissue as shown in the figure). Her doctor in New Delhi was able to successfully create new eyelids for her using a reconstructive surgical procedure. Now she is in stable condition.

We are aiming to bring her here in Boston at Mass Eye & Ear hospital for quality medical treatments, particularly her sight and later at the Shriner’s hospital for reconstructive surgery. Update on Suad's Health

Suad got her bandage changed on 10/03/2015
First, Suad was admitted to Apollo Hospital in New Delhi, India. She was managed conservatively with IV antibiotics and IV fluids.  Then she underwent debridement and split skin grafting of raw areas of her face including eyelids, chest, right hand, and forearms.

Currently, she is in stable condition. Please Support Suad

Hi Everyone,

We created this blog to help raise awareness for Suad, a young girl, who was viciously attacked by a man. The perpetrator threw a copious amount of acid on her face acid which significantly burned her face, neck, chest, and shoulders. Suad taken to medical professionals and eye specialists all over Kenya, but unfortunately no one was capable of treating her significantly burned skin including her precious eyes. As a result, she was transferred to a hospital in New Delhi, India where she is currently fighting for her life.

Suad
is an orphan girl whose father was killed during the Somali civil war when she was about two months old and has been under the care and protection of her beloved mother ever since. They escaped the brutal civil war in Somalia her home country that had driven close to 2 million refugees to neighboring country Kenya. To feed and educate her daughter the mother did any and all jobs. Consequently, Suad grew up, finished high school and became the right hand of her mother and eventually the bread winner of her family. 

Suad needs major reconstructive surgical procedures and her family is desperately needs help so she can continue to receive medical treatment.
